Start With the Structure Behind the Drywall
Drywall installation should not begin until the framing is ready. Studs and ceiling joists need to be properly aligned, securely fastened, and laid out to support the edges of each panel. If framing is bowed, twisted, or out of plane, drywall can follow those imperfections. A skilled installer identifies these conditions before hanging panels rather than attempting to hide major issues with joint compound later.
This stage also includes confirming that electrical boxes, plumbing, HVAC components, insulation, and blocking are in the correct locations. Walls may need backing for cabinets, grab bars, shelving, televisions, handrails, or commercial fixtures. Adding that support before drywall is installed is simpler, cleaner, and more reliable than opening a finished wall later.

Choose Materials for the Room, Not Just the Wall
Standard drywall is appropriate for many dry interior spaces, but it is not the right choice for every area. Material selection should match the environment and the performance needed from the finished wall or ceiling.
Moisture-resistant panels are commonly used in areas with higher humidity, such as bathrooms, laundry rooms, and certain kitchen wall applications. Fire-rated drywall may be required in specific assemblies, including garage separations, multifamily properties, utility areas, and commercial spaces. Sound-control assemblies can also be valuable between bedrooms, home offices, apartments, or business suites where privacy and noise reduction matter.
Panel thickness affects performance as well. Thicker board can provide a more solid feel, improve sound control, and help cover minor framing variation. Lighter panels may be suitable in straightforward applications, but the best choice depends on the wall height, framing spacing, ceiling conditions, code requirements, and desired finish.

Panel Layout Determines How Well the Walls Finish
The hanging stage is not simply a matter of covering studs. Professional drywall installation requires a layout that minimizes unnecessary seams, avoids weak joint patterns, and places factory edges where they can be finished cleanly.
Panels are typically installed to create long, continuous runs where possible. Seams should be staggered rather than lined up in one continuous vertical path. Openings for doors, windows, electrical boxes, and recessed fixtures must be measured and cut accurately. Poorly placed seams around openings are more likely to develop cracks because those areas experience movement and stress.
Ceilings are generally addressed before walls. This helps support ceiling panel edges and produces cleaner intersections. At wall and ceiling transitions, installers also consider whether a finished square corner, trim detail, or other design feature is planned. Those decisions influence the final look of the room.
Fastener placement is another quality checkpoint. Screws must hold the panel securely without breaking through the paper face. Fasteners that sit too proud can show through the finish, while overdriven screws weaken the hold and may require repair. Proper spacing and consistent fastening help prevent movement that can lead to nail pops or joint cracks over time.
Taping and Finishing Create the Visible Result
Most people judge drywall by the finished surface, not by the panels underneath. That makes taping, mudding, sanding, and corner finishing some of the most important parts of the work.
Joints are reinforced with tape and built out gradually with joint compound. The goal is not to create a thick patch over every seam. It is to feather the compound wide enough that the joint disappears under normal lighting once primed and painted. Each coat needs the right drying conditions and careful sanding before the next stage begins.
Corners require the same level of attention. Outside corners often receive corner bead to create a straight, durable edge. Inside corners must be taped cleanly so the angle remains sharp without excessive buildup. Around doors, windows, and transitions, a balanced finish keeps trim installation and painting looking precise.
The finish level should match the room. A standard painted wall in a low-traffic area may not need the same level of refinement as a dining room with large windows, a high-end kitchen, or a commercial lobby with bright overhead lighting. Glossy paint and strong side lighting reveal more surface variation than flat paint. Discussing lighting and paint selection before final sanding helps establish the right expectations for the project.
Drywall Installation Guide: Plan for Paint and Trim Early
Drywall is a foundation for the finishes that follow. Paint, baseboards, crown molding, cabinets, tile, doors, and flooring all meet the wall surface in some way. Planning these details early improves the final appearance and avoids unnecessary rework.
For example, cabinet walls may need added blocking before drywall. Tile installations may require a different wall board or waterproofing system in wet areas. New flooring can affect baseboard height and the look of wall-to-floor transitions. If a room will receive Venetian plaster, specialty paint, or a dark color with a sheen, the drywall surface needs preparation appropriate to that finish.
Priming is also part of a complete wall system. New drywall and joint compound absorb paint differently. A quality primer creates a more uniform base, supports better paint coverage, and helps the final color look consistent. Skipping proper preparation can leave joints flashing through paint or create an uneven sheen across the wall.
Common Problems That Careful Work Prevents
Some drywall issues do not become obvious until the room is painted and occupied. Cracks at seams, fastener pops, uneven corners, and visible joint lines often trace back to conditions that should have been addressed during installation.
Movement in framing can cause cracks, particularly near door and window openings. Moisture can damage ordinary drywall in unsuitable locations. Inadequate backing can leave edges unsupported. Rushed sanding can create ripples that stand out when afternoon sunlight hits the wall. These are not always signs of a single mistake. They can result from the combined effect of framing, material choices, application technique, drying time, and finish expectations.

What to Expect From a Professional Drywall Scope
A clear drywall scope should define the work area, the type of board being used, any framing or backing needed, the expected finish level, and whether painting or trim work is included. This is especially helpful for landlords coordinating unit improvements, investors preparing a property for sale, and business owners planning work around operations.
Clean project management matters as much as technical skill. Drywall cutting and sanding create dust, so containment, floor protection, and work-area cleanup should be part of the plan. Communication also matters when a project involves multiple trades. Drywall work often sits between framing, electrical, plumbing, insulation, painting, flooring, and finish carpentry, making coordination essential.
